India’s data centre pipeline tops 8.3 GW amid AI boom: Study
India's data centre industry is set for expansion, with a development pipeline of 8.33 GW, according to Knight Frank India. The planned capacity is more than five times the country's existing operational capacity, reflecting rising demand from AI, cloud services and data localisation. Of the pipeline, 0.32 GW is under construction and 2.92 GW is committed.
